The same keyboard maps are now used for the console and for X, which is
a big win for us because previously, they were always out of sync, and
the X maps are much more descriptive.

Therefore, ubuntu-minimal (as it is intended to provide a functional
console) depends on the keymaps from X (and no other part of it).

The new data is somewhat larger, but this is primarily because it is
more complete.   The old console keymaps are no longer installed by
default, so this seems like a pretty balanced solution.
